1913 – 2004

PORTLAND – Sheila Sargent, 90, of Gray, passed away peacefully at Mercy Hospital on Feb. 1, after a short illness.

Born in Manset on July 12, 1913, the daughter of Millard and Uldene Fernald Farrar. She married Earle Sargent in 1933, and they lived in Manset until early 1950’s. They lived in the Gray New Gloucester area until the late 1950’s living in Portland and South Portland until 1998 at which time they moved to Apple Tree Village in Gray. She enjoyed her close friends there.

She is survived by a daughter, Elaine and son-in-law, Harley Spurling; grandchildren, Roxanne and husband Richard Sullivan of Buxton, Rosanne Charland, Lee Spurling, Danny and wife Brenda Spurling of New Gloucester, Ruthanne and husand Bill Bonney, Robbie and husband Tony Orlando, Butch Spurling, Wendy Pollard of Gray, Wanda Spurling of Raymond, Roger Spurling of Eustis; and 10 great-grandchildren. She enjoyed family, going for rides and having friends visit.

She was predeceased by her husband; and a great-grandson, James Bonney.
